    I. Meaning of the gmv multiline group central air conditioning model

    The glgmv direct flow multi-online group, using the can network multi-line communication technology, provides faster and more reliable communications response; it allows for the automatic location of inner and multiple offline aircraft in conjunction with the automatic location of external aircraft. Gmv commercial multi-octoline includes gmv 6s+, gmv es wind cold multiline group, gmv hr hot recycle wind cold multiline group, gmv water heat pump multi-octoline group and photovoltaic directly transmissible multi-octoline. Each character in the model has the following meaning:

    1. Example of disassembly of glac multi-line group outdoor models

    Gmv x1 x2 one x3 x4 x5w x6/x7 x8 x9 (x10)

    Gmv - group type: gmv for glmac group

    X1-type designator: thermal pumps - omission; single cold-l; electric thermal-d

    X2 - climate type: default for t1 status; t2 for t2 temperature condition; t3 for t3 temperature condition

    X3 - domestic commercial classification: cacs expressed in h, cacs missing

    X4-function code: q-thermal recycler type; s-thermal; w-water chiller group; x-new winder; y-pv; z-reheated wetting machine; g-high heat panel; v-lhot-pumper group; xr-heat storage group; default-no above

    X5-refrigeration code: nominal refrigeration *100(w)

    W-outdoor code: w for air-conditioning outdoors

    X6-group structure classification: m indicates modularization (upwind), l indicates nonmodular side winding and default indicates nonmodular winding

    X7-refrigerant type: default for r410a

    X8 - design serial number: named after a, b, c... And expanded with numbers 1, 2 and 3..

    X9 - power form: s for three phase power, default for single phase power, range 7,000 - 18,000 w internal

    X10 - power supplement designator: communication -- omission; direct current -- (z)

    2. Example of disassembly of glonac interior model

    Gmv - nx1 x2 x3 x4 x5 x6 x7/x8 x9 x10 x11 (x12)

    Gmv - group type: gmv for glmac group

    N-indoor code: n-indoor machine; v-all-heat exchange

    X1-commerce classification: cacs are h and cacs are not defaulted

    X2-functions: straight current frequency (abbreviated); y-solar; z-heat dewetting; s-wetting

    X3-electricity forms: d for direct currents; default for communications

    X4 - functional code: r for pure heat pumps; l for single chiller; x for wind; w for double heat source; h for heat recovery; default for electric heating

    X5-refrigeration code: nominal refrigeration *100(w)

    X6-structural designator: pl for low-pressure windpipes; p for standard static windpipes; ph for high-pressure windpipes; pb for thin windpipes; t for four-faced wells; td-one-side wells; ts-two-side wells; c-mounted machine; zd-seat cranes; g-mounted machine

    X7 - whether or not to carry a pump: s - bring a pump; s is not reflected in the default pump type of the well machine

    X8 - refrigerant code: r410a: default omission

    The x9-wall panel code uses the panel code in the export household product model, such as “b3”

    X10 - design serial number: named after a, b, c..

    X11 - power form: s for three-phase power, default for single-phase power

    X12 - power supplement designator: communication -- omission; direct current -- (z)

    Ii. Meaning of characters in the centrifuge series of air conditioners

    The glycid centrifugal chillers employ environmentally friendly refrigerants that combine efficient energy efficiency, safety, smooth operation, wide range of regulation, have advantages over long life, simple operation maintenance, low noise, etc., and are widely used in refrigeration sites such as large office buildings, hospitals, schools, malls and crafts。

    Example: cv e h 510 pie kie x1x2x3x4

    C-greek centrifuges

    V-c-magnetic suspension; v-magnetic frequency per diem; q-activated gas suspension; default- fixed frequency

    E-e - single cold; p - heat pumps; i - ice making; s - photovolt; t - high temperature

    H-high pressure direct frequency; default-low pressure frequency, fixed frequency

    510 -- compressor model

    Pie - vapour model

    Kie -- condenser model

    X1 - other functions: r - part heat recovery; q - total heat recovery; default - no other function

    X2 - starter container type: d-diode-cylinder frequency start-up; re-electron resistance start-up; s-soft start-up; default-view frequency start-up; frequency: star triangle start-up (380v), direct start-up (6kv/10kv)

    X3 - number of compressors: default - single head; 2 - double head

    X4 - power: default 380v; g-10000v

    Iv. Meaning of glac type in the modular series

    Gravity-modular cold (hot) water units can combine multiple modules, each of which may have the same structure, performance or difference, and each module has different nominal refrigeration volumes of 65kw, 80kw, 130kw, 160kw, 270kw, 330kw, 400kw, etc. The fleet can form a series of products by combining 1 to 16 identical or different modules。

    Example: ls qw r f 130 m / na e3

    Ls - grady cold water unit

    Qw - is a fully closed compressor

    R-heating, single cold does not mean

    F - wind cold, water cold doesn't mean

    130 - nominal refrigeration, number *kw

    M - modular

    Default: r22; na: r410a

    D-producer code, representing design sequences。

    Vii. Meaning of the glha series

    The aerodynamic heat pump heater group uses the heat pump principle to compensate for the consumption of a portion of the electrical energy, to obtain heat from low-grade energy (low-temperature air energy) in the surrounding environment through the heat cycle, to deliver it through compressors to the high-temperature heat source and to produce hot water. It works in the same way as the heat pump air conditioner, except that the heat pump air conditioner draws heat from the natural environment and supplies indoor air, while the heat pump water heater, which heats the water for living in this part of the heat, is a new, efficient, energy-efficient and environmentally friendly water heater product。

    Kf rs - x1x2 36 x3 s m x4 / x5 as

    K-thermal mode: k-air yes

    F-structural form: f-system default - holistic

    Rs - water heater code: rs - water heater

    X1-function code: single heat - omitted; cold heat - l; cold heat + hot water - s

    X2 - pool code: pool --y; water heater -- omitted

    36 - reference nominal calorie: caloric, in (kw)

    X3-heat preparation: z-direct heat; default-undirect hot

    S-compressor systems: s-two systems; f-four systems; default-single systems

    M-modularization feature: m-modularization group; default-normal group

    X4-function characteristics: p-varial frequency; pd- straight current frequency; re-low temperature heat pump; default-random frequency

    X5-refrigerant: na-r410a; nh-r32; n-r407c; nb-r134a; default-r22

    A - design serial numbers: a, b, c... Or a1, a2-b1, b2-

    S-power forms: s-iii; d-ek; default-single
